Christchurch (CHC) to Hamilton (HLZ) Flight Distance
The flight distance from Christchurch International Airport (CHC) in Christchurch, New Zealand to Hamilton International Airport (HLZ) in Hamilton, New Zealand is 668 kilometers (415 miles / 361 nautical miles). The estimated flight time for this route is approximately 2h, flying north northeast at a heading of 22°.
